- Polyclonal Antibody against Human SNRNP200, Gene description: small nuclear ribonucleoprotein 200kDa (U5), Alternative Gene Names: ASCC3L1, BRR2, HELIC2, KIAA0788, RP33, U5-200KD, Validated applications: ICC, IHC, Uniprot ID: O75643, Storage: Store at +4°C for short term storage. Long time storage is recommended at -20°C.
